Mayor injured in parachute accident
Hamilton Mayor Glen Gilmore broke his shoulder and pelvis while parachuting as part of an international military friendship program off the coast of the Netherlands.

The mayor was evacuated by helicopter to a hospital in Leeuwarden on the Dutch mainland for treatment. He underwent immediate surgery to have two steel plates inserted in his pelvis and is recuperating in Leeuwarden

"I made a good exit from the aircraft," he said. "The canopy opened as it was supposed to, but we had had a couple windy days and I believe I got caught by a gust, and when I hit, I hit pretty darn hard."
